The annual free music festival Fête de la Musique, organised by the Institut Français launched in South Africa in 2010 and is always one of the most popular events of the Joburg winter. Hosted under the slogan 'Free Music For All' it offers something for everyone with jazz, pop, classical, rock, soul, indie and funk all on the programme. After a hiatus in 2020 due to the lockdown, Fête de la Musique is back in 2021 happening on Sat Sep 18 from 11:00–18:00. This year's headline acts include BLK JKS, The Brother Moves On, Maleh, Sun Xa Experiment, Shotgun Tori and the Hound and acclaimed jazz trumpeter Mandla Mlangeni. The festival will be presented with a new format, taking place at four different venues across Joburg and Soweto, all on the same day. This year's concert venues are: Newtown Junction, Hector Pieterson Memorial in Soweto, the Alliance Francaise in Parkview and Victoria Yards.
